    Quote Originally Posted by GMO View Post
    Yes, you can cut on d-bol...it is all diet and training. That being said, it is not the best compound for cutting.
    Agreed! Dbol causes water retention even if you're eating a perfect cut type diet. You could take adex during the cycle to help reduce this but why take a bunch of other drugs just so you can use Dbol? IMO you should Use Tbol, or Tren A (if you've cycled before), test prop, NPP etc...
